📜  HTML5 MathML scriptminsize 属性(1)

📅  最后修改于: 2023-12-03 15:01:18.326000             🧑  作者: Mango

HTML5 MathML scriptminsize 属性

简介

scriptminsize 属性是 HTML5 MathML 标签的一个属性,用于指定数学公式中上下标脚本的最小大小。当脚本的大小小于该值时,MathML 引擎会尝试按比例缩放脚本大小,以保证公式的可读性。

语法

scriptminsize 属性可以应用于以下 MathML 标签:

  • <math>
  • <mn>
  • <mo>
  • <mi>
  • <mtext>

语法示例:

<math scriptminsize="5px">
  <!-- 数学公式内容 -->
</math>
属性值
  • <length>: 指定数学公式中上下标脚本的最小大小。可以使用任何合法的 CSS 长度单位,如 px, em, rem 等。
示例

下面是一个使用 scriptminsize 属性的示例:

<math scriptminsize="10px">
  <mn>2</mn>
  <mo>+</mo>
  <msub>
    <mi>x</mi>
    <mn>1</mn>
  </msub>
  <mo>=</mo>
  <msup>
    <mi>y</mi>
    <mn>2</mn>
  </msup>
</math>

该示例中,scriptminsize 属性将脚本的最小大小设置为 10 像素,可根据需要进行调整。

注意事项
  • scriptminsize 属性仅影响数学公式中的上下标脚本的最小大小,不会改变其他部分的大小。
  • MathML 的渲染效果取决于浏览器和系统中的 MathML 引擎支持程度,不同浏览器、不同系统可能会有差异。

更多关于 HTML5 MathML 的详细信息,请参考 HTML5 MathML 规范文档